700r4 mods, ive got a Corvette Servo and a Transgo shift kit.

Hi all, about to mod the 700r4 in my 83 TA and ive got the Corvette Servo and a Transgo shift kit to go in. Has anybody done these mods and how much of a difference did they make?

Re: 700r4 mods, ive got a Corvette Servo and a Transgo shift kit.

Yes, I can be of help here. Which TransGo Shift kit did you get? The "Senior"? Junior? Or the 700-2-3? You will need larger boost valves here. The .500" or .471" main boost valve, and a .296" intermediate/reverse boost valve. There are many other things that can be done to the Shift kit to get the Heavy Duty or Performance shifts you want, with having smooth part throttle shifts and quick/firmer WOT shifts. The transmission has to be in good working condition for it to work correctly. Is the transmission apart or still in the vehicle? If it is apart there is many things that can be done to vastly improve it without spending a lot of money.

Re: 700r4 mods, ive got a Corvette Servo and a Transgo shift kit.

You need to add the TransGo Senior Shift kit to go along with the 700-2-3 that you have here. This way you will get the best of both worlds, smooth part throttle shift and firmer WOT shifts. It will also fix the shift timing problems which were a problem with a lot of the 1982 - early 1987 units. I carry the Senior Shift kit with the modified Shift kit instructions. I would add the .500" or .471" main boost valve, and a .296" intermediate/reverse boost valve, the pre-drilled separator plate, Torlon checkballs, 1993 pressure regulator valve, Viton Corvette and 4th apply seals, and the modified 2nd accumulator piston with the hardened pin for extremely long wear.
